Several students of the government-run Titumir College have gone on a hunger strike to demand the conversion of the college into a university. Some have lost consciousness and some have been hospitalized during the five-day program. Currently, 11 students are on a hunger strike in front of the main gate of the college in a state of illness. Of these, 3 are in critical condition.
Dr. Russell Ahmed gave this information at a press conference after treating the hunger strike students on Sunday (February 2) afternoon.
Dr. Russell Ahmed said, "Due to the severe cold and long hunger strike, their physical condition is gradually deteriorating. If this situation continues, the situation will become critical. Many people are not urinating due to not drinking water for a long time. As a result, there is a possibility of kidney and liver failure."
He said, "Given the serious condition of the hunger strikers, I have ordered their admission to the hospital. If they are not admitted to the hospital, the students will face physical problems for a long time."
Arafat, a student of Titumir College, said, "Although the condition of the hunger strikers is serious, the government has not given them any specific assurances so far. Although there was a program to block railways and roads today, we have withdrawn it so that devout Muslims do not suffer during the Bishwa Ijtema. We are calling on the government to quickly implement our demands."
